**Q: Can my plugin add custom tour stops to the Wrenfield Galleries audio guide?**

Yep — the EchoDocent SDK exposes a `registerStop` hook, and custom stops show up alongside curated ones as long as you supply audio in one of the supported formats (Ogg or AAC). One catch: stops need a gallery zone ID, and those are assigned by the museum's content team, not generated client-side. To request zone IDs or ask about the review process, drop us a line.

escalation mailbox, kaweg-kahif: druwyn.sordor@nelvroworks.corp

Quick heads-up on Pinwheel UI versioning: we cut a minor release every sprint, and anything touching component props needs a changeset file in the PR. No changeset, no merge — the bot will nag you. Majors are rare and go through the design council first. The full policy, with examples of what counts as breaking, lives on the internal page below.

wiki page, bahip-yahip: https://grafana.qirvanlabs.corp/browse/display/projects/cc3a1b9dbfc9

# Welcome to the RoomTruth client setup!
# This bit wires us up to the internal Fairfare comparison service,
# which does the heavy lifting of spotting rate mismatches across
# our partner channels. Don't worry about the retry logic below —
# it's battle-tested, just leave it alone. The client constructor
# needs one credential to talk to Fairfare, and for local dev
# you can use the key that follows.

API key for kafog-kagag: vxb23-QZ98Z4fWhI166dMLZIZAJcF